public class BlockConnectedTexture extends Block {
public static final PropertyBool CONNECTED_DOWN = PropertyBool.create("connected_down");
public static final PropertyBool CONNECTED_UP = PropertyBool.create("connected_up");
public static final PropertyBool CONNECTED_NORTH = PropertyBool.create("connected_north");
public static final PropertyBool CONNECTED_SOUTH = PropertyBool.create("connected_south");
public static final PropertyBool CONNECTED_WEST = PropertyBool.create("connected_west");
public static final PropertyBool CONNECTED_EAST = PropertyBool.create("connected_east");
public BlockConnectedTexture(Material material) {
super(material);
this.setDefaultState(this.blockState.getBaseState()
.withProperty(CONNECTED_DOWN, Boolean.FALSE)
.withProperty(CONNECTED_EAST, Boolean.FALSE)
.withProperty(CONNECTED_NORTH, Boolean.FALSE)
.withProperty(CONNECTED_SOUTH, Boolean.FALSE)
.withProperty(CONNECTED_UP, Boolean.FALSE)
.withProperty(CONNECTED_WEST, Boolean.FALSE));
}
@Override
public IBlockState getActualState(IBlockState state, IBlockAccess world, BlockPos position) {
return state.withProperty(CONNECTED_DOWN, this.isSideConnectable(world, position, EnumFacing.DOWN))
.withProperty(CONNECTED_EAST, this.isSideConnectable(world, position, EnumFacing.EAST))
.withProperty(CONNECTED_NORTH, this.isSideConnectable(world, position, EnumFacing.NORTH))
.withProperty(CONNECTED_SOUTH, this.isSideConnectable(world, position, EnumFacing.SOUTH))
.withProperty(CONNECTED_UP, this.isSideConnectable(world, position, EnumFacing.UP))
.withProperty(CONNECTED_WEST, this.isSideConnectable(world, position, EnumFacing.WEST));
}
@Nonnull
@Override
protected BlockStateContainer createBlockState() {
return new BlockStateContainer(this, new IProperty[] { CONNECTED_DOWN, CONNECTED_UP, CONNECTED_NORTH, CONNECTED_SOUTH, CONNECTED_WEST, CONNECTED_EAST });
}
@Override
public int getMetaFromState(IBlockState state) {
return 0;
}
private boolean isSideConnectable(IBlockAccess world, BlockPos pos, EnumFacing side) {
final IBlockState original = world.getBlockState(pos);
final IBlockState connected = world.getBlockState(pos.offset(side));
return original != null && connected != null && canConnect(original, connected);
}
protected boolean canConnect(@Nonnull IBlockState original, @Nonnull IBlockState connected) {
return original.getBlock() == connected.getBlock();
}
}
